隨著汽車電子智能化程度的不斷提高,智能駕駛(ADAS)、智能座艙、中央網(wǎng)關(guān)以及域控制器等產(chǎn)品越來(lái)越普及,相應(yīng)地對(duì)功能安全的需要也逐步提高。
電源管理芯片作為汽車電子系統(tǒng)中的核心器件,其性能直接影響到整個(gè)系統(tǒng)的性能和穩(wěn)定性。
博世推出的PMIC芯片—— CS600,就能很好地滿足了功能安全合規(guī)性的應(yīng)用需求。CS600可為系統(tǒng)提供完整的電源解決方案,包括μC、SoC以及相關(guān)外設(shè)的供電。
如圖1 CS600 結(jié)構(gòu)框圖所示,它除了具有豐富的電源資源外,還配置了GPIO,ADC以及SPI等輔助單元,實(shí)現(xiàn)了獨(dú)立又多樣的監(jiān)控保護(hù),為產(chǎn)品的高功能安全等級(jí)提供了保障。
圖1 CS600結(jié)構(gòu)框圖
博世PMIC CS600的主要特性如下
? 1x同步5V初級(jí)Buck變換器 (SR5)
? 1x 外接FET預(yù)升壓/升壓變換器 (SRP)
? 寬輸入電壓范圍:3.2V – 36V
? 4x 可編程 LDO線性穩(wěn)壓器
? 2x 降壓變換器,內(nèi)帶3個(gè)雙柵極驅(qū)動(dòng)器 (DGD SMPS) ,支持多相組合/可編程
? 所有電源軌具有單獨(dú)可編程的上/下電時(shí)序
? 具有SPI通訊接口
? 寬工作結(jié)溫范圍:-40°C 至 150°C
? AEC-Q100 1 級(jí)汽車認(rèn)證,支持構(gòu)建ASIL-D的系統(tǒng)
? OTP 存儲(chǔ)器,存儲(chǔ)用戶配置
? 采用雙排 QFN-96 封裝,尺寸縮小至10x10mm2
從PMIC的特性可以看出,CS600 提供了多至11路的電源軌道,輸出總功率達(dá)到35W。CS600采用的是可編程可配置的系統(tǒng)構(gòu)架,開(kāi)放給用戶非常多的設(shè)置空間,包括電源軌的選用、輸出電壓的設(shè)置,電源軌的時(shí)序、ADC、GPIO以及錯(cuò)誤管理器的設(shè)置等,使得對(duì)CS600的功能使用有很大空間和靈活性。
以下按照具體功能單元進(jìn)行介紹:
電源軌道資源
1. 預(yù)變換器
???降壓變換器 SR5
寬輸入電壓范圍:5.5V – 36V,典型輸出電壓為5.0V,最大允許負(fù)載電流為7A。用于為ECU或SoC中的5V負(fù)載供電,以及為內(nèi)部SMPS、LDO和DGD單元提供輸入電源。SR5典型開(kāi)關(guān)頻率為480kHz或通過(guò)設(shè)置寄存器擴(kuò)頻,具有短路保護(hù)和軟啟動(dòng)功能。
???預(yù)升壓/升壓變換器 SRP
當(dāng)VBat過(guò)低時(shí),SRP可作為預(yù)升壓變換器使用,抬高輸入電壓后再輸出給SR5使用。即擴(kuò)展PMIC的輸入電壓范圍。SRP也單獨(dú)作為升壓轉(zhuǎn)化器使用,由SR5 5V或VSUP/VBat供電,輸出6V至12V。SRP典型開(kāi)關(guān)頻率也為480kHz,同時(shí)具有過(guò)流保護(hù)和軟啟動(dòng)功能。
2.電源軌
???電源軌的通用特性
(1)? 輸出電壓Vout可編程,包含兩個(gè)量程和步長(zhǎng),以提高相對(duì)精度。
Vout = 1.64V – 3.825V @ 7.5mV step
Vout = 0.7V – 1.64V @ 3.2mV step
(2)? 每路電源都支持軟啟動(dòng)
(3)? 所有集成輸出級(jí)(LDOx / SMPSx)均具有短路保護(hù)
(4)? 所有電源軌具有單獨(dú)可編程的上/下電時(shí)序
(5)? 電源軌之間可編程相移
(6)? 可編程補(bǔ)償網(wǎng)絡(luò)與電流限制參數(shù)
???4路 半橋降壓變換器 (SMPS)
SMPS1, 2 輸出電流 <= 1A,SMPS3, 4 輸出電流 <= 2A,F(xiàn)switching~1.9MHz
???4路 線性穩(wěn)壓器 (LDO)
LDOx 輸出電流 300mA (Peak: 500mA)?
???2路 降壓變換器 (DGD SMPS)
如圖2所示,DGD 降壓變換器由3個(gè)雙柵極驅(qū)動(dòng)器DGD1、DGD2、DGD3以及兩路變換器DGDR1和DGDR3組成。
圖 2 DGD 降壓變換器結(jié)構(gòu)框圖
其中DGDR1可以配置為單相、雙相或三相輸出模式。三相最大輸出電流可達(dá)15A(每相5A)。具體輸出配置組合見(jiàn)下表1。
表1 DGD 降壓變換器驅(qū)動(dòng)配置表
電軌時(shí)序配置
以預(yù)定的順序控制電軌上下電可以防止意外供電,避免浪涌沖擊,功率尖峰等傷害μC、SoC的意外情況發(fā)生。CS600 能夠?qū)λ须娫窜壍男袨檫M(jìn)行時(shí)序配置。
圖3 時(shí)序圖中VREG時(shí)序器的處理過(guò)程
一個(gè)完整的時(shí)序可由多至15個(gè)片段組成。Voltage Regulator Sequencer(VREG 時(shí)序器)將從第一個(gè)片段開(kāi)始處理,按順序依次完成整個(gè)序列,如圖3所示。
每個(gè)片段可以開(kāi)啟或關(guān)閉任何一路或多路電軌,或控制某路GPOx輸出。VREG 時(shí)序器在處理下一個(gè)片段之前,會(huì)等待設(shè)定的觸發(fā)條件的滿足,如PWGood信號(hào),一段設(shè)定的時(shí)間,或GPIx觸發(fā)的高電平。
當(dāng)所有條件滿足時(shí),則該段進(jìn)入評(píng)估狀態(tài),檢查處理過(guò)程是否超時(shí)。如觸發(fā)條件均滿足且不超時(shí),則評(píng)估為通過(guò)進(jìn)入到下一片段。如有超時(shí)則評(píng)估失敗,并報(bào)告錯(cuò)誤管理器。
表2 時(shí)序片段中具體行為的設(shè)定參數(shù)
輔助資源
1.?GPIO
CS600 有7個(gè)可配置的通用I/O引腳。除了默認(rèn)的輸入和輸出功能以外,還可以配置成其他的復(fù)用功能。
2.12-bit ADC
CS600設(shè)有4路用于外部測(cè)量的ADC通道ADC_CH1…ADC_CH4。其中ADC_CH4能夠通過(guò)外部多路復(fù)用器再擴(kuò)展出4路通道,由GPIO引腳進(jìn)行通道選擇,結(jié)構(gòu)如圖4所示。而內(nèi)部的ADC則主要負(fù)責(zé)對(duì)電源軌的輸出電壓監(jiān)測(cè),2個(gè)片上溫度傳感器和VBat的測(cè)量。
圖4 ADC 擴(kuò)展通路結(jié)構(gòu)圖
功能安全策略
功能安全的目的是為了保障系統(tǒng)始終工作在安全、正常的狀態(tài)下。為了實(shí)現(xiàn)這個(gè)目標(biāo)CS600采用了非常嚴(yán)苛的安全保護(hù)策略,與相關(guān)的獨(dú)立監(jiān)測(cè)單元,以實(shí)現(xiàn)芯片與系統(tǒng)的高安全等級(jí)。目前該P(yáng)MIC可構(gòu)建功能安全等級(jí)ASIL-D的系統(tǒng)。
1.?電軌監(jiān)控
?? CS600 具有獨(dú)立的電壓監(jiān)控功能,監(jiān)控所有電源軌(SRP / SR5 / SMPSx / DGDx / LDOx)的過(guò)壓OV或欠壓UV狀態(tài)。
???為每一路電軌(SRP / SR5 / SMPSx / DGDx / LDOx)設(shè)計(jì)了過(guò)流保護(hù)電路。
???在SMPSx /LDOx電軌內(nèi)還增加了溫度監(jiān)測(cè)單元,當(dāng)溫度超過(guò)閾值時(shí),將關(guān)閉該變換器以防止高溫造成的芯片損壞。
???在時(shí)序處理過(guò)程中,對(duì)每個(gè)片段進(jìn)行超時(shí)監(jiān)控,如發(fā)生超時(shí)則報(bào)告錯(cuò)誤并停止序列,以防止不正常的軌道上電行為。
2. 確認(rèn)系統(tǒng)SoC 或 MCU 的正確行為
?? CS600 采用 “質(zhì)詢-響應(yīng)” 看門(mén)狗,當(dāng)發(fā)出請(qǐng)求后,SoC 或μC必須在定義的時(shí)間窗口內(nèi)獲取并正確響應(yīng)請(qǐng)求。看門(mén)狗檢查是否在定義的時(shí)間窗口內(nèi)收到響應(yīng)以及響應(yīng)的值是否正確。
?? SPI物理數(shù)據(jù)傳輸通過(guò)兩種方式保護(hù):循環(huán)冗余校驗(yàn) (CRC), 傳輸過(guò)程對(duì)時(shí)鐘邊沿計(jì)數(shù)。
3. 錯(cuò)誤管理與處理
錯(cuò)誤管理單元的任務(wù)是評(píng)估監(jiān)控信號(hào),存儲(chǔ)錯(cuò)誤信息并觸發(fā)錯(cuò)誤處理響應(yīng)。錯(cuò)誤管理單元分為錯(cuò)誤評(píng)估、錯(cuò)誤報(bào)告和錯(cuò)誤處理3個(gè)階段,如圖5所示。
圖5 錯(cuò)誤管理單元結(jié)構(gòu)圖
針對(duì)每個(gè)錯(cuò)誤的處理響應(yīng)都是單獨(dú)定義的。一般可通過(guò)激活NSTPx Pin 或 NRESET Pin 以及更改系統(tǒng)狀態(tài)來(lái)實(shí)現(xiàn)。其中NSTPx 是CS600 專門(mén)提供的兩個(gè)開(kāi)漏安全引腳 NSTP0 和 NSTP1,由系統(tǒng)安全單元控制。
4. 其他
CS600包含兩個(gè)獨(dú)立的溫度傳感器。如監(jiān)測(cè)溫度連續(xù)超過(guò)閾值,將實(shí)行關(guān)機(jī)處理。
電源管理芯片作為汽車電子系統(tǒng)中的核心器件,CS600 在滿足電軌資源、電流能力的基礎(chǔ)上,能夠靈活配置,為用戶的汽車電子系統(tǒng)提供更高功能安全等級(jí)的保障。
CS600是現(xiàn)在以及將來(lái),μC、SoC系統(tǒng)供電解決方案的一種很好的選擇。
審核編輯:黃飛
評(píng)論
查看更多